Understanding Joint Health and Common Issues

Joints are the intricate connections between bones, enabling movement and providing structural support. Composed of cartilage, synovial fluid, ligaments, and tendons, they are essential for virtually all physical activity. However, joints are susceptible to various conditions that can lead to pain, stiffness, and reduced mobility.

Common causes of joint discomfort and dysfunction include:

  • Osteoarthritis (OA): A degenerative condition where the cartilage cushioning the ends of bones wears down over time.
  • Rheumatoid Arthritis (RA): An autoimmune disease causing chronic inflammation of the joints.
  • Acute Injuries: Sprains, strains, dislocations, or fractures resulting from trauma.
  • Overuse Injuries: Repetitive stress leading to inflammation (e.g., tendinitis, bursitis).
  • Infections: Septic arthritis.
  • Gout: A form of inflammatory arthritis caused by the buildup of uric acid crystals in the joints.

Effective treatment depends on an accurate diagnosis of the underlying cause and severity of the joint problem.


Conservative, Non-Invasive Treatments

For many joint issues, particularly those related to overuse, mild degeneration, or recovery from minor injuries, conservative treatments are the first line of defense. These strategies emphasize restoring function and reducing pain without invasive procedures.

  • Physical Therapy and Exercise:
    • Range of Motion (ROM) Exercises: Gentle movements to maintain or improve flexibility and reduce stiffness.
    • Strengthening Exercises: Targeting muscles surrounding the affected joint helps stabilize it, reduce stress, and improve support. This includes both isotonic (e.g., bicep curls) and isometric (e.g., wall sits) exercises.
    • Low-Impact Aerobic Activity: Activities like swimming, cycling, or elliptical training improve cardiovascular health without excessive joint loading, promoting circulation and nutrient delivery to joint tissues.
    • Balance and Proprioception Training: Exercises that improve body awareness and stability can prevent falls and further injury, especially crucial for lower limb joints.
    • Posture and Biomechanics Correction: A physical therapist can identify and correct faulty movement patterns that contribute to joint stress.
  • Weight Management: Excess body weight significantly increases the load on weight-bearing joints (hips, knees, spine), accelerating cartilage degeneration and exacerbating pain. Losing even a modest amount of weight can dramatically reduce symptoms.
  • Heat and Cold Therapy:
    • Cold Packs: Applied for acute injuries or flare-ups to reduce inflammation, swelling, and numb pain.
    • Heat Packs: Used for chronic stiffness and muscle soreness to relax tissues, improve blood flow, and alleviate pain.
  • Assistive Devices: Braces, splints, canes, crutches, or walkers can provide support, reduce load, and improve stability, allowing injured joints to rest and heal.
  • Manual Therapy: Techniques such as massage, mobilization, and manipulation performed by qualified professionals (e.g., physical therapists, chiropractors) can help restore joint mechanics, reduce muscle tension, and alleviate pain.
  • RICE Protocol (for Acute Injuries):
    • Rest: Avoid activities that worsen pain.
    • Ice: Apply cold packs to reduce swelling and pain.
    • Compression: Use bandages to minimize swelling.
    • Elevation: Keep the injured joint raised above heart level to reduce fluid accumulation.

Pharmacological Interventions

Medications can play a crucial role in managing joint pain and inflammation, often used in conjunction with conservative therapies.

  • Over-the-Counter (OTC) Pain Relievers:
    • Nonsteroidal Anti-Inflammatory Drugs (NSAIDs): Ibuprofen (Advil, Motrin) and naproxen (Aleve) reduce both pain and inflammation.
    • Acetaminophen (Tylenol): Primarily reduces pain with minimal anti-inflammatory effects.
  • Topical Analgesics: Creams, gels, and patches containing NSAIDs, capsaicin, or salicylates can provide localized pain relief with fewer systemic side effects.
  • Prescription Medications:
    • Stronger NSAIDs: Available by prescription.
    • Corticosteroids: Oral corticosteroids or direct injections into the joint can powerfully reduce inflammation, particularly useful for acute flare-ups of inflammatory conditions.
    • Disease-Modifying Anti-Rheumatic Drugs (DMARDs): For autoimmune conditions like rheumatoid arthritis, these medications slow disease progression and reduce joint damage.
    • Biologics: A newer class of DMARDs that target specific components of the immune system.
  • Supplements: Glucosamine and chondroitin are popular supplements for osteoarthritis, though scientific evidence regarding their effectiveness is mixed and often inconclusive. Always consult a healthcare provider before starting any supplement regimen.

Invasive Procedures and Surgical Options

When conservative and pharmacological treatments are insufficient, more invasive options may be considered, ranging from injections to major surgery.

  • Injections:
    • Corticosteroid Injections: Directly into the joint to reduce severe inflammation and pain, offering temporary relief.
    • Hyaluronic Acid Injections (Viscosupplementation): Injected into the knee joint to supplement the natural synovial fluid, providing lubrication and shock absorption for osteoarthritis.
    • Platelet-Rich Plasma (PRP) Injections: Involves injecting concentrated platelets from the patient's own blood into the joint, hypothesized to promote healing, though evidence is still evolving.
  • Arthroscopy: A minimally invasive surgical procedure where a surgeon makes small incisions and inserts a tiny camera (arthroscope) to visualize and repair joint damage (e.g., cartilage tears, loose bodies).
  • Joint Replacement Surgery (Arthroplasty): For severely damaged joints, particularly hips and knees, the damaged parts are removed and replaced with artificial components (prostheses). This is a highly effective treatment for end-stage arthritis, significantly reducing pain and improving mobility.
  • Osteotomy: A surgical procedure that involves cutting and reshaping bone to realign the joint and shift weight from damaged areas to healthier ones, typically used for knee osteoarthritis in younger, active individuals.
  • Joint Fusion (Arthrodesis): In cases of severe pain and instability where replacement is not an option, the bones of a joint are permanently fused together, eliminating movement but providing stability and pain relief.

Lifestyle and Preventative Strategies

Preventing joint issues and maintaining joint health is paramount. Integrating these strategies into daily life can significantly reduce the risk of future problems.

  • Balanced Nutrition:
    • Anti-inflammatory Diet: Emphasize fruits, vegetables, whole grains, lean proteins, and omega-3 fatty acids (found in fatty fish, flaxseeds) to reduce systemic inflammation.
    • Adequate Hydration: Water is crucial for maintaining the volume and viscosity of synovial fluid, which lubricates joints.
  • Proper Ergonomics: At work and home, ensure your environment supports neutral joint positions to minimize strain during daily activities.
  • Avoidance of Repetitive Strain: Vary your activities and take frequent breaks to prevent overuse injuries. Incorporate cross-training if you participate in specific sports.
  • Regular, Moderate Exercise: As discussed under conservative treatments, consistent, appropriate exercise is fundamental for joint health, maintaining muscle strength, flexibility, and circulation.
  • Listen to Your Body: Pay attention to pain signals. Pushing through acute pain can worsen injuries.
  • Adequate Rest and Recovery: Allow your body, especially your joints, sufficient time to recover after physical activity or injury.

When to Seek Professional Help

While many minor joint aches can be managed with rest and self-care, it's important to know when to consult a healthcare professional. Seek medical attention if you experience:

  • Severe, sudden joint pain.
  • Joint deformity or inability to move the joint.
  • Intense swelling, redness, or warmth around a joint.
  • Pain that persists for more than a few days despite self-care.
  • Joint pain accompanied by fever, chills, or unexplained weight loss.
  • Symptoms that significantly interfere with daily activities or sleep.

Early diagnosis and intervention can prevent further joint damage and improve long-term outcomes for various joint conditions.
